Disruptive Technologies Changing the Game

Binah.ai’s innovative technology, which transforms personal devices into health monitoring tools by merely analyzing vital sign data, exemplifies the disruptive innovation at the core of this alliance. The convenience of this technology can revolutionize the way customers interact with insurance services. Imagine the ease of conducting health checks using just a smartphone or maintaining continuous biometric monitoring with wearable devices like the Polar Verity Sense™. It’s a significant step toward empowering customers and enhancing user engagement.

The global presence of Sapiens turns this innovation into a tangible reality across the insurance market. Leveraging a cloud-based SaaS platform adorned with low-code features, Sapiens facilitates the integration of digital transformation in various insurance domains. Their technology serves as a platform to catapult Binah.ai’s cutting-edge AI into the insurance mainstream, thus broadening the scope of real-time health monitoring and advancing the insurance industry’s technological capabilities.
